Person Centered Nurse Led Atrial Fibrillation Care

NCT04609202 · Status: ACTIVE_NOT_RECRUITING · Phase: NA ·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 200

Last updated 2025-04-02

No results posted yet for this study

Summary

The aim of the study is to evaluate the effect of a person-centred nurse-led outpatient clinic on health related quality of life, for persons with AF. Secondary outcomes are effects on anxiety, depression, illness perception, symtom burden, life style and health economics.

Interventions

BEHAVIORAL

Nurse led person centred care

Person centred care include patiens narratives, partnership and documentation of a health plan.

OTHER

Usual care

Usual care provided by doctors
